Package jakarta.jms
Class TransactionInProgressException
java.lang.Object
java.lang.Throwable
java.lang.Exception
jakarta.jms.JMSException
jakarta.jms.TransactionInProgressException
- All Implemented Interfaces:
Serializable
This exception is thrown when an operation is invalid because a transaction is in progress. For instance, an attempt
to call
Session.commit when a session is part of a distributed transaction should throw a
TransactionInProgressException.- Since:
- JMS 1.0
- Version:
- Jakarta Messaging 2.0
- See Also:
-
Constructor Summary
ConstructorsConstructorDescriptionTransactionInProgressException(String reason) Constructs aTransactionInProgressExceptionwith the specified reason.TransactionInProgressException(String reason, String errorCode) Constructs aTransactionInProgressExceptionwith the specified reason and error code.TransactionInProgressException(String reason, String errorCode, Exception linkedException) Constructs aTransactionInProgressExceptionwith the specified reason, error code and linked exception. -
Method Summary
Methods inherited from class jakarta.jms.JMSException
getErrorCode, getLinkedException, setLinkedExceptionMethods inherited from class java.lang.Throwable
addSuppressed, fillInStackTrace, getCause, getLocalizedMessage, getMessage, getStackTrace, getSuppressed, initCause, printStackTrace, printStackTrace, printStackTrace, setStackTrace, toString
-
Constructor Details
-
TransactionInProgressException
Constructs aTransactionInProgressExceptionwith the specified reason, error code and linked exception.- Parameters:
reason- a description of the exceptionerrorCode- a string specifying the vendor-specific error code
-
TransactionInProgressException
Constructs aTransactionInProgressExceptionwith the specified reason and error code.- Parameters:
reason- a description of the exceptionerrorCode- a string specifying the vendor-specific error code
-
TransactionInProgressException
Constructs aTransactionInProgressExceptionwith the specified reason. The error code defaults to null.- Parameters:
reason- a description of the exception
-